Three closely linked X‐chromosomal genes potentially control sex determination in Cannabis sativa
This genetic discovery provides fundamental insights into cannabis sex determination mechanisms, which directly impacts cultivation predictability and cannabinoid production profiles. Understanding X-chromosomal control of sex expression could inform breeding strategies that affect therapeutic compound consistency in medical cannabis products.
Researchers identified three closely linked genes on the X chromosome that appear to control sex determination in Cannabis sativa, providing the first clear genetic mechanism for how cannabis plants develop as male or female. This discovery explains the molecular basis for the 1:1 sex ratio observed in cannabis populations and offers insights into why some plants exhibit hermaphroditic traits. The findings have implications for agricultural consistency in medical cannabis cultivation, as female plants typically produce higher concentrations of therapeutic cannabinoids.
